Fort McHenry is a historic star-shaped fort located in Baltimore, Maryland, USA. It's best known for its role in the War of 1812, specifically for its defense during the Battle of Baltimore in September 1814. This battle marked a turning point in the war and inspired Francis Scott Key to write the poem "Defence of Fort M'Henry," which later became the lyrics for the United States national anthem, "The Star-Spangled Banner."

During the Battle of Baltimore, the British Navy bombarded the fort for 25 hours, but the fort's defenders held strong, refusing to surrender. This resilience earned Fort McHenry a place in American history as a symbol of patriotism and national pride.

Today, Fort McHenry is a national monument and historic shrine, managed by the National Park Service. Visitors can explore the fort's grounds, museum exhibits, and watch demonstrations of historic military drills. The fort offers guided tours, educational programs, and events to help visitors learn about its significance in American history.
